NWBO Hedge Fund Activity: Q3 2013 in Review
27 of the 3,085 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Northwest Biotherapeutics, Inc. Common stock (NWBO) for Q3 2013, worth a combined $16.8M — up 88% from $8.95M a quarter earlier.
Buyers outnumbered sellers: 9 funds opened new NWBO positions and 2 closed out — a net gain of 7 holders — while 7 added to existing stakes and 3 trimmed.
The largest buyer was Franklin Resources, opening a new position worth an estimated $7.57M. The largest seller was Whitebox Advisors, cutting an estimated $1.67M.
